Overview

Stage4Beverley is a winter, town-based music and arts festival taking place across multiple venues in Beverley, East Yorkshire. Running over several days, the festival brings together live music, spoken word, comedy and performance, with events hosted in venues within walking distance of one another.

The programme spans folk, blues, jazz, classical, Americana and other musical styles, alongside poetry, storytelling, drama and conversation-based events. Performances take place in theatres, pubs, halls, churches and other local spaces, giving the festival a strong connection to Beverley and its creative community.

Location

Stage4Beverley takes place across multiple venues in the historic town of Beverley, with performances staged in theatres, halls, churches, pubs, and cultural spaces clustered around the town centre. Beverley is a medieval market town and the historic capital of the East Riding of Yorkshire.

Festival Venues

The festival programme is spread across established local venues, all within walking distance of each other. Key venues include:

  • East Riding Theatre
  • Monks Walk Inn
  • Toll Gavel United Church
  • Beverley Memorial Hall
  • Parkway Cinema – Hayward Theatre
  • Beverley Library

This multi-venue format allows audiences to move easily between performances while experiencing a variety of indoor settings, each offering a distinct character and atmosphere.

Getting There

Beverley is well connected by rail, road, and local bus services, making it easy to reach for day visitors and weekend audiences.

By Train

Beverley has its own railway station close to the town centre, with regular services from Hull and connections from elsewhere in Yorkshire. Many central festival venues can be reached on foot from the station.

By Car

Beverley is easily accessed via the A1079 between York and Hull. Parking is available throughout the town centre, with several convenient options depending on which venues you are attending and the time of day. Tickets

Basic Price Range:  £6 - £28

Stage4Beverley Festival operates on an event-by-event ticketing model. There is no single festival pass, and tickets are booked individually for each performance.

Accommodation

Stage4Beverley Festival is not a camping festival. As a town-based, multi-venue event, you are invited to stay in Beverley or the surrounding area.
